The Enigmatic Origins of Darth Maul's Unique Weapon

In a galaxy where lightsabers define the warriors, Darth Maul's double-bladed lightsaber stands out as a symbol of darkness and power. First introduced in the epic entrance of 1999's The Phantom Menace, this iconic weapon has mesmerized Star Wars fans for decades. However, the true origin and source of the red kyber crystals that power Maul's lightsaber remain shrouded in mystery, adding an intriguing layer to the Sith Lord's legacy.

The Sith Tradition of Obtaining Kyber Crystals

In the dark teachings of the Sith, acquiring kyber crystals for lightsabers involved a ritualistic act of killing a Jedi and corrupting the crystal with negative emotions. This process symbolized the Sith's rejection of Jedi values and their embrace of the dark side. While renowned Sith like Darth Vader and Kylo Ren have clear accounts of obtaining their kyber crystals through Jedi killings, Darth Maul's path remains veiled in uncertainty.

Unveiling the Truth: Did Maul Claim Jedi Lives?

Rumors and speculations have circulated about whether Darth Maul slew Jedi to obtain his kyber crystals. However, existing Star Wars lore and comic depictions suggest a different narrative. Despite his ferocious nature and loyalty to Darth Sidious, Maul's journey to wielding his double-bladed lightsaber appears devoid of direct Jedi confrontations.

In the Star Wars: Darth Maul comic series, it is revealed that Maul did not kill any Jedi to obtain his kyber crystals. Instead, he acquired them from a secret Sith cache. This revelation suggests that Maul's path to wielding his double-bladed lightsaber may be more complex than previously thought.

The Intriguing Theory of Sidious' Gift

A compelling theory emerges that Darth Sidious, the master manipulator, might have bestowed the kyber crystals upon Maul without the traditional Jedi killings. Given Sidious' clandestine schemes and strategic moves to conceal Maul's existence from the Jedi, it is plausible that he bypassed the Sith tradition in favor of secrecy and control.
